[–]Immediate-Hamster343 1 point2 points  (0 children)

Try changing cat litter to something else, like the very fine crystal kind or a natural wood.. take the covers off both of the covered boxes, those might be bothering her and the stainless steel might be bothering her. Do NOT, DO NOT make her feel like its "bad" or punish her in any way, she knows... she doesnt like it either, but something is not right with the current set up. She's a finicky pooper, they happen. Quite often actually. Definitely take the covers off your covered boxes. Maybe even go get another just plain ol plastic box and put some crystal or natural litter or even your current kind, what kind are you using?
